Covid-19 Case Update June 8, 2021 5:45pm

Positivity Rates Corrected

Suffolk County reported the following information related to COVID-19 on June 08, 2021. Last updated June 7, 2021
COVID-19 Vaccine Information - As of June 8, 2021  
•    833,032 people have received at least one vaccine dose, an increase of 2,462
•    56.2% of the total population of 1,481,093 has received at least one dose
•    68.7% of the population ages 18+ has received at least one dose  
•    723,247 people have completed their vaccine series, an increase of 4,790
•    48.8% percent of the total population of 1,481,093 have completed their vaccine series

COVID-19 Viral Testing- On June 6, 2021
•    5,944 COVID-19 tests were administered
•    4,206,780 total tests have been administered since March 2020
•    32 new cases were reported
•    200,798 total cases have been reported since March 2020
•    4.8% of those tested since March 2021 have been confirmed positive for COVID-19
•    0.5% tested positive in Suffolk County yesterday; 0.4% positive on a 7-day average
•    0.5% tested positive on Long Island yesterday; 0.5% positive on a 7-day average

Antibody Testing Suffolk County
•    58,145 individuals not previously tested for COVID-19 have tested positive for antibodies
•    379,051 total were tested for antibodies
Fatalities, Suffolk County 
•    1 fatality
•    3,398 total fatalities
Hospitalization, Suffolk County, data is from June 7, 2021
•    68 individuals were hospitalized, a decrease of 1 in 24 hours
•    5 were new admissions
•    18 patients were in the Intensive Care Unit (ICU), an increase of 1 in 24 hours
•    8 patients were in the ICU and intubated
•    5 were discharged since the last report
•    14,624 have been discharged since March 22,2020
Hospital Capacity, Suffolk County
•    3,101 hospital beds, 805 available, 26%
•    407 ICU beds, 149 available, 37%
